21 August 1998 Infrared detector development programs for the VLT instruments at the European Southern Observatory

Abstract
Instrument platforms like the VLT represent a new challenge to IR focal plane technology. Since the large telescope diameter and the improved image quality provided by adaptive optics reduce the pixel scale, larger array formats are needed. To meet this challenge ESO is participating in development programs for both InSb and HgCdTe large format arrays. To cover the spectral region of 1 to 5 micron ESO has funded a foundry run at SBRC to produce 1024 X 1024 InSb arrays, which will be installed in ISAAC, the IR Spectrometer and Array Camera built for the VLT. Since the delivery of the 1K X 1K InSb array is delayed, the test results obtained with a 256 X 256 InSb array and the application of off chip cryogenic amplifiers to InSb detectors will be discussed. Results obtained with a (lambda) c equals 2.5 micrometers Rockwell 1024 X 1024 HgCdTe array will be presented, where an off chip cryogenic operational amplifier was used yielding a rms read noise of 3 electrons. Sensitivity profiles of individual pixels have been measured with a single mode IR fiber. Limitations of PACE 1 technology, such as persistence, will be discussed. First results with the 1K X 1K array, which was installed in SOFI, an IR focal reducer providing 1-2.5 micron imaging and long slit grism spectroscopy at the NTT telescope, will be presented. Advanced techniques of real time image sharpening will also be included. An outlook to the development of (lambda) c equals 2048 X 2048 HgCdTe array formats will be given. The optical layout of NIRMOS, a multi-object spectrograph for the VLT telescope, is base don the availability of 2K X 2K HgCdTe arrays.
